Transaction 05dd26b49f65435abda22ecc32f7277dc32e0cb79e24abd144d99162a3347f4c

1 Input
2 Outputs
  • 05dd26b49f65435abda22ecc32f7277dc32e0cb79e24abd144d99162a3347f4c:0
  • value  1500000000
    address  3QuJiBxPrNEGDmLeRfM3MTKRCxby7As6jG
  • 05dd26b49f65435abda22ecc32f7277dc32e0cb79e24abd144d99162a3347f4c:1
  • value  544471282
    address  3PsYmnRdcLnzMa7UrkX3L6E1Zqg3c7f3f4